Homemade Solar Panels: Conserve Energy, Money And Mother Earth

Monday, August 15th, 2011

Conserving energy is not only good for the environment but also for the pocket as it helps people save money for electric bills. With the continuing economic downturn and increasing concern for environmental care, putting up a homemade solar panel is the most efficient thing to do to help address these issues. Making your own panels is fun and easy, especially if you are a DIY person. To make your own solar panels, you have to prepare or buy the materials from the nearest hardware store.

Fundamentally, you will be needing woodworking tools like drill, screwdriver and saw. Also, wood glue, silicone caulk, wire cutters and strippers, solder and soldering iron are essential materials to help you make your own solar panel. In putting up a homemade solar panel, you will need to have solar panel kits. These are just containers filled with solar cells. 

To start with your homemade solar panel project, you need to get solar cells. The standard measurement for a cell is 3×6” that can generate 0.5 volts and 3.5 amps. The most efficient solar panels, though has an output of 18 volts; thus you will be need about 16 cells for every panel. Solar cells can be best purchased from online stores like eBay. In fact, a lot of auctioned solar cells are being sold; however, you need to make sure you are getting only Class A solar cells. Lower class normally has broken corners, stains and other problems that keep them from generating enough energy. 

To make your own solar panel, you also need to make a container where the cells will be placed. The solar cells are attached on a flat surface, like a plywood, which will be placed inside the box. You can decide on the dimensions and layout for your box. You need to put a clear cover for your boxes. You can use plexiglass and lexan, which are the usual materials used for this purpose.

Energy is created by homemade solar panels converting sunlight into energy such as electricity. DIY solar cells will be creating energy everytime there is sunlight. It is commonsense that a homemade solar panel under direct sunlight will produce more energy. Unlike homemade renewable energy water heating systems, a DIY solar panel does not use the heat of the sun to produce the electricity. Instead, electrons become freed by light interaction with the semiconductor materials in the cells and are then captured by the cells as an electric current.

The beauty of DIY solar panels is that you will be able to produce renewable energy without pollution or noise. If you build a DIY solar panel the chances are you will never run out of electricity and you will help to keep carbon emissions down.
